Medical research and the Institutional Review Board: the librarian's role in human subject testing.

Robinson JG; Gehle JL. Reference Services Review. 2005;33(1);

The authors discuss their organization’s response to a 2001 incident in which an incomplete bibliographic review played a role in the death of a research volunteer. They outline an initiative to involve librarians in evidentiary review for clinical trials to ensure the safety of research subjects.
